Ensure precise, reliable temperature readings with NIST-traceable calibration, making the DROP D1P ideal for applications requiring compliance, safety, and quality assurance.
Engineered for extreme environments, the DROP D1P is drop-tested to MIL-STD 810 and the probe exceeds IP67 waterproofing. Whether used in pools, aquariums, aquaponics, or industrial settings, it delivers unmatched resilience.
Monitor, log, and share temperature data wirelessly via Bluetooth® using the free Kestrel LiNK® app on iOS or Android. Instantly access real-time trends, export reports, and streamline decision-making with ease.
Small, lightweight, and built for convenience, the DROP D1P features an integrated D-ring for easy attachment to gear, equipment, or enclosures—making it effortless to monitor temperature in hard-to-reach locations.
Store over 16,000 data points with customizable logging intervals, allowing for in-depth temperature tracking over time. The built-in graphing feature helps users quickly identify trends for better insights.
